## Further Reading

Plugins built against Cartwheel's order APIs should never hard-delete rows. The `orders` table uses a `deleted_at` column; rows with a non-null value are excluded from all public query endpoints but retained for reconciliation. Filtering, restore semantics, and retention windows are documented in detail. The full soft-delete guide lives on our internal wiki.

dashboard of yahaf-kawep = https://grafana.nelvrocorp.internal/spaces/projects/spaces/364313bfe15e

// Dark-mode support in the Lumenfall admin dashboard.
// Plugin authors: do not hardcode colors. Resolve tokens through the
// ThemeBridge client below; it returns the active palette and listens
// for scheme changes so your panels flip without a reload.
// Contrast ratios are enforced server-side — submissions that bypass
// tokens fail review. Initialize the client once per plugin, at mount,
// never per render. The client authenticates against the internal
// ThemeBridge service. Use the key that follows.

API key for hagug-kajof: vxb4-HrJ9

## Releases

Release builds of the Corrow Schema Registry are cut from the `stable` branch after all event-schema compatibility checks pass. Each release tarball is signed before upload; the on-call engineer must verify the signature prior to promoting it to the Haleford environment. Verification should be done against the current deploy key, shown below.

rollout seal: bky9_BBMCrsyHM

Subject: Lift maintenance this weekend — access arrangements

Dear contractors,

Both passenger lifts at Arbenfield House will be offline Saturday 07:00 to Sunday 18:00 while Torvex Elevation carries out the annual inspection. Please use the goods lift via the loading bay, signing in at the rear desk each time you enter. Keep corridors clear of equipment overnight. For the goods lift and bay door, use this code.

turnstile pass: bdg-YEOZLM-79341408

Action item PM-31: The Stagelark seat-map renderer drew overlapping seats in the Orpheum Loft balcony layout because curved rows weren't normalised before rasterising. As remediation, add geometry validation at layout upload time and a visual diff test per venue. The layout spec and test harness setup are on the internal page below.

runbook for yadup-fahif: https://jira.qorvelcorp.internal/spaces/spaces/spaces/b46212397071